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Size: Larger windows generally cost more due to the additional materials and labor required.
- Window Type: Different types of windows (e.g., sliding, casement) have varying costs associated with their design and installation.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ials, though more expensive, offer better durability and energy efficiency.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the complexity of the installation and the expertise of the installer.
- Customization: Custom-designed windows or unique shapes can significantly increase the cost.
- Energy Efficiency: Windows with better insulation and energy-efficient features may have a higher upfront cost but can save money in the long run.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Burleson, TX) |
---|---|
Standard Window Replacement | $450 - $900 per window |
Custom Window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 per window |
Energy-Efficient Window Upgrade | $600 - $1,200 per window |
Labor for Installation | $100 - $300 per window |
Removal of Old Windows | $50 - $150 per window |
Permit Fees | $50 - $200 |
